Insights reveal that the induction heating system market is set to reach a remarkable market size of USD 18.58 billion by 2035, showcasing a vigorous comp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.48%. This significant upward trajectory is attributed to various factors, including the rising demand for energy-efficient heating solutions across industrial sectors. As industries evolve, the adoption of innovative technologies in heating applications is becoming increasingly prevalent, indicating a robust market landscape that is ripe for investment and development. The competitive landscape of the induction heating system market is characterized by the presence of several key players. Prominent market participants including Inductotherm Group (US), EFD Induction (NO), and Ajax Tocco Magnethermic (US) are pioneering advancements in industrial induction heaters. Their commitment to developing energy-efficient systems positions them favorably in light of growing sustainability initiatives across industries. Companies like Radyne Corporation (US), Inductoheat (US), and KUKA (DE) are also contributing to the market's expansion, integrating automation and advanced technologies to meet customer demands in various applications.
Critical analysis of the induction heating system market reveals a myriad of drivers influencing its growth. Notably, the shift towards automation in manufacturing processes is a key factor, as industries seek to enhance productivity and reduce operational costs. The efficiency of induction melting systems offers distinct advantages in applications such as metalworking, where precision and speed are paramount. However, the market faces challenges, including initial setup costs that may deter smaller enterprises from making the switch. The potential for long-term savings and enhanced operational efficiency serves as a compelling argument for transitioning to these modern heating technologies.
Regionally, North America is a frontrunner in the adoption of induction heating systems, driven by a focus on technological advancements in manufacturing. The medium frequency heating segment commands a considerable market size, catering particularly to the automotive sector. Europe follows closely, with significant contributions from countries like Germany, where industrial automation is rapidly advancing. Meanwhile, the Asia-Pacific region is experiencing heightened interest in very high frequency heating equipment, fueled by rising energy efficiency demands and technological enhancements.
